OS Brexit Debate Tour: Redditch

As politicians in the UK discuss the deal to leave the EU, we'll be live in Redditch in England's West Midlands.

As the UK parliament debates on whether to approve the plan to leave the European Union, OS is travelling around the UK talking to voters. Today Ben James is with business owners in Britain's former industrial heartland, West Midlands. How do they see things now - do they want their MP to back the government's deal?
Also today: BBC investigation into claims about a secret torture and detention sites run by security officials in Burundi. The government has always denied any human rights violations, and declined to comment for this.
And, the International Association of Athletics Federation has voted to keep the ban on Russian athletes. Our sports reporter Alex Capstick explains the decision.

(Photo: Stuart Freeman, who runs a fruit and veg business in Redditch)
